About The Role

We are seeking a talented and motivated Automation Engineer to join our dynamic team at Booth Welsh. In this role, you will be responsible for designing, developing, and implementing automation solutions that enhance operational efficiency and productivity for our clients. You will collaborate with cross-functional teams, including project managers, electrical engineers, and clients, to deliver innovative automation systems that align with project specifications and industry standards. The ideal candidate will possess a strong technical background in control systems, PLC programming, and SCADA systems, along with excellent problem-solving skills and a proactive approach to project execution. This position offers an exciting opportunity to work on diverse projects across multiple sectors, providing valuable experience and career growth in a supportive environment.

Qualifications

  • Candidates should possess a degree in Electrical Engineering, Automation, Control Systems, or a related field from a recognized institution.
  • Proven experience in automation engineering, particularly with PLC programming (such as Siemens, Allen-Bradley, or Schneider Electric), and familiarity with SCADA systems is essential.
  • Strong knowledge of industrial communication protocols, HMI development, and control system integration is required.
  • The candidate should demonstrate excellent analytical skills, attention to detail, and the ability to troubleshoot complex automation issues effectively.
  • Certifications in relevant automation technologies or project management are advantageous.
  • A proactive mindset, excellent communication skills, and the ability to work collaboratively in a team environment are critical for success in this role.

Responsibilities

  • Design and develop automation control systems tailored to client specifications, ensuring functionality, safety, and compliance with industry standards.
  • Program and commission PLCs, HMIs, and SCADA systems to optimize operational workflows.
  • Conduct system testing, troubleshooting, and debugging to ensure reliability and performance.
  • Collaborate with project teams to define technical requirements, develop project timelines, and deliver solutions within budget.
  • Provide technical support and training to clients and internal teams to facilitate smooth system integration and operation.
  • Maintain detailed documentation of system designs, configurations, and modifications for future reference.
  • Stay updated with the latest automation technologies and industry best practices to continuously improve service offerings.
  • Participate in project meetings, contribute to technical proposals, and assist in the development of innovative automation strategies.
